DuPont is a globally-oriented company based on scientific research, providing scientific solutions that enhance the quality of life in areas such as food and nutrition, health care, clothing, home and construction, electronics, and transportation. Established in 1802, DuPont operates in 70 countries worldwide with more than 79,000 employees.
This traditional industry company, which originally started with the production of gunpowder, has not stopped advancing in today's world. In the United States, DuPont is making efforts to enter the Hispanic market. It is reported that the number of Hispanics in the U.S. is rapidly increasing. A spokesperson for DuPont pointed out: Any strategy that ignores the rapidly growing populations such as Asians and Hispanics would be unwise.
Each year, DuPont arranges for a large number of middle and senior-level managers to enroll in the bilingual Spanish-English business program at Churchman University, with DuPont covering most of the tuition fees. Many European-American employees express strong approval of this arrangement.
Gerard, a sales manager responsible for LYCRA fibers on the U.S. West Coast, stated: "Previously, I was most worried about communicating with Hispanic distributors, but now I actually hope to encounter Hispanic clients." The volume of business in his sales area has increased by 9% compared to the same period last year.
Data shows that sales managers within DuPont who have undergone bilingual Spanish-English training perform on average 7.6% better than those in the same sales regions who have not participated in the training.
A spokesperson for DuPont summarized by saying that this type of on-the-job training translates into over $300 million in direct annual business growth for the company across the entire U.S. market.
